Transaction 22121b429a28167940ec1ec4bcf424325f1ed33dd07aac6a55389ddbd07cca64
1 Input
1 Output
-
22121b429a28167940ec1ec4bcf424325f1ed33dd07aac6a55389ddbd07cca64:0
- value
- 70637828
- script pubkey
- OP_0 OP_PUSHBYTES_20 6b779cc8422916d7c61c5c047ecb619293af07cd
- address
- bc1qddmeejzz9ytd03sutsz8ajmpj2f67p7dyrmr27